English: ‘Abdullah (peace be upon him) said: I heard him say regarding the saying of Allah, “Allah does not call you to account for what is vain in your oaths”: “The vain [oath] is a man’s saying ‘No, by Allah,’ and ‘Yes, by Allah,’ when he does not bind himself to anything.”

Quran (al-Baqara 2:225)

لا يُؤَاخِذُكُمُ اللَّهُ بِاللَّغْوِ فِي أَيْمَانِكُمْ وَلَكِنْ يُؤَاخِذُكُمْ بِمَا كَسَبَتْ قُلُوبُكُمْ وَاللَّهُ غَفُورٌ حَلِيمٌ

99-/1171 (Reference: Quran 2:225; M. H. Shakir): Allah does not call you to account for what is vain in your oaths, but He calls you to account for what your hearts have earned, and Allah is Forgiving, Forbearing.

99-/1171 _2- الْعَيَّاشِيُّ:عَنْ أَبِي الصَّبَّاحِ،قَالَ: سَأَلْتُ أَبَا عَبْدِ اللَّهِ(عَلَيْهِ السَّلاَمُ)عَنْ قَوْلِ اللَّهِ: لاٰ يُؤٰاخِذُكُمُ اللّٰهُ بِاللَّغْوِ فِي أَيْمٰانِكُمْ .قَالَ:«هُوَ لاَ وَ اللَّهِ،وَ بَلَى وَ اللَّهِ،وَ كَلاَّ وَ اللَّهِ،وَ لاَ يَعْقِدُ عَلَيْهَا،أَوْ لاَ يَعْقِدُ عَلَى شَيْءٍ».

99-/1171 (Tafsīr al-‘Ayyāshī 1:341/112): Al-‘Ayyashi, from Abu al-Sabbah, said: I asked Abu ‘Abdillah (peace be upon him) about Allah’s saying, “Allah does not call you to account for what is vain in your oaths.” He said: “It is ‘No, by Allah,’ and ‘Yes, by Allah,’ and ‘By no means, by Allah,’ and he does not bind himself by it, or does not bind himself to anything.”

99-/1172 _3- أَبُو عَلِيٍّ الطَّبْرِسِيُّ،قَالَ: اخْتَلَفُوا فِي يَمِينِ اللَّغْوِ،فَقِيلَ:مَا يَجْرِي عَلَى عَادَةِ النَّاسِ،مِنْ قَوْلِ:لاَ وَ اللَّهِ،وَ بَلَى وَ اللَّهِ،مِنْ غَيْرِ عَقْدٍ عَلَى يَمِينٍ يُقْتَطَعُ بِهَا مَالٌ،وَ لاَ يُظْلَمُ بِهَا أَحَدٌ. قَالَ:وَ هُوَ الْمَرْوِيُّ عَنْ أَبِي جَعْفَرٍ،وَ أَبِي عَبْدِ اللَّهِ(عَلَيْهِمَا السَّلاَمُ).

99-/1172 (Majma‘ al-Bayān 2:568): Abū ‘Alī al-Ṭabrisī said: They differed regarding the vain oath. It is said that it is what people commonly utter, such as: “No, by Allah,” and “Yes, by Allah,” without binding an oath by which property is cut off [i.e., awarded] or anyone is wronged. He said: And this is narrated from Abū Ja‘far and Abū ‘Abdillah (peace be upon them both).

Quran (al-Baqara 2:226; M. H. Shakir): For those who swear that they will not go in to their wives, there is a respite of four months; then if they go back, Allah is surely Forgiving, Merciful.

99-/1173 _1- مُحَمَّدُ بْنُ يَعْقُوبَ:عَنْ عَلِيِّ بْنِ إِبْرَاهِيمَ،عَنْ أَبِيهِ،عَنِ الْحُسَيْنِ بْنِ سَيْفٍ،عَنْ مُحَمَّدِ بْنِ سُلَيْمَانَ، عَنْ أَبِي جَعْفَرٍ الثَّانِي(عَلَيْهِ السَّلاَمُ)،قَالَ: قُلْتُ لَهُ:جُعِلْتُ فِدَاكَ،كَيْفَ صَارَتْ عِدَّةُ الْمُطَلَّقَةِ ثَلاَثَ حِيَضٍ،أَوْ ثَلاَثَةَ أَشْهُرٍ، وَ صَارَتْ عِدَّةُ الْمُتَوَفَّى عَنْهَا زَوْجُهَا أَرْبَعَةَ أَشْهُرٍ وَ عَشْراً؟ فَقَالَ:«أَمَّا عِدَّةُ الْمُطَلَّقَةِ ثَلاَثَةُ قُرُوءٍ فَلاِسْتِبْرَاءِ الرَّحِمِ مِنَ الْوَلَدِ،وَ أَمَّا عِدَّةُ الْمُتَوَفَّى عَنْهَا زَوْجُهَا،فَإِنَّ اللَّهَ عَزَّ وَ جَلَّ شَرَطَ لِلنِّسَاءِ شَرْطاً،وَ شَرَطَ عَلَيْهِنَّ شَرْطاً،فَلَمْ يُحَابِهِنَّ فِيمَا شَرَطَ لَهُنَّ،وَ لَمْ يَجُرْ فِيمَا شَرَطَ عَلَيْهِنَّ؛فَأَمَّا مَا شَرَطَ لَهُنَّ فِي الْإِيلاَءِ أَرْبَعَةَ أَشْهُرٍ؛إِنَّ اللَّهَ عَزَّ وَ جَلَّ يَقُولُ: لِلَّذِينَ يُؤْلُونَ مِنْ نِسٰائِهِمْ تَرَبُّصُ أَرْبَعَةِ أَشْهُرٍ فَلَمْ يُجَوِّزْ لِأَحَدٍ أَكْثَرَ مِنْ أَرْبَعَةِ أَشْهُرٍ فِي الْإِيلاَءِ،لِعِلْمِهِ تَبَارَكَ وَ تَعَالَى أَنَّهُ غَايَةُ صَبْرِ الْمَرْأَةِ عَنِ الرَّجُلِ،وَ أَمَّا مَا شَرَطَ عَلَيْهِنَّ،فَإِنَّهُ أَمَرَهَا أَنْ تَعْتَدَّ إِذَا مَاتَ عَنْهَا زَوْجُهَا أَرْبَعَةَ أَشْهُرٍ وَ عَشْراً،فَأَخَذَ مِنْهَا لَهُ عِنْدَ مَوْتِهِ مَا أَخَذَ لَهَا مِنْهُ فِي حَيَاتِهِ عِنْدَ إِيلاَئِهِ؛قَالَ اللَّهُ تَبَارَكَ وَ تَعَالَى: يَتَرَبَّصْنَ بِأَنْفُسِهِنَّ أَرْبَعَةَ أَشْهُرٍ وَ عَشْراً [1]وَ لَمْ يَذْكُرِ الْعَشَرَةَ أَيَّامٍ فِي الْعِدَّةِ إِلاَّ مَعَ الْأَرْبَعَةِ أَشْهُرٍ،وَ عَلِمَ أَنَّ غَايَةَ صَبْرِ الْمَرْأَةِ الْأَرْبَعَةُ أَشْهُرٍ فِي تَرْكِ الْجِمَاعِ،فَمِنْ ثَمَّ أَوْجَبَهُ لَهَا وَ عَلَيْهَا» [2].

99-/1173 (al-Kāfī 6:1/113; includes Quran 2:234): Muhammad b. Ya‘qūb, from ‘Alī b. Ibrāhīm, from his father, from al-Husayn b. Sayf, from Muhammad b. Sulaymān, from Abū Ja‘far al-Thānī (peace be upon him), said: I said to him: May I be your ransom, how is it that the waiting period (‘idda) of the divorced woman is three menstrual periods or three months, while the waiting period of the woman whose husband dies is four months and ten [days]? He said: “As for the ‘idda of the divorced, it is three quru’ to clear the womb from pregnancy. As for the ‘idda of the one whose husband has died, Allah, Mighty and Majestic, stipulated a condition for women and He stipulated upon them a condition. He did not favor them in what He stipulated for them, nor was He unjust in what He stipulated upon them. What He stipulated for them in īlā’ is four months; Allah, Mighty and Majestic, says: ‘For those who swear that they will not go in to their wives, there is a respite of four months,’ so He did not allow anyone more than four months in īlā’, knowing—Blessed and Exalted is He—that this is the limit of a woman’s patience away from a man. And what He stipulated upon them is that He commanded her that when her husband dies she observes ‘idda of four months and ten. Thus He took from her for him at his death what He took for her from him in his life at his īlā’. Allah, Blessed and Exalted, said: ‘They shall wait, by themselves, for four months and ten [days]’ [1], and He did not mention ten days in ‘idda except together with the four months, and He knew that the limit of a woman’s patience in abstaining from intercourse is four months; therefore He made it obligatory for her and upon her.” [2]

99-/1174 (al-Kāfī 6:2/130): From him, from ‘Alī b. Ibrāhīm, from his father, from Ibn Abī ‘Umayr, from Ḥammād, from al-Ḥalabī: He said: I asked Abū ‘Abdillah (peace be upon him) about a man who shuns his wife for a year without divorce and without an oath, not approaching her bed. He said: “Let him go to his family.” And he said: “Any man who performs īlā’ from his wife—īlā’ is that he says: ‘No, by Allah, I will not have intercourse with you for such-and-such,’ and he says: ‘By Allah, I will surely vex you,’ then he angers her—then he waits with respect to her for four months. Then after the four months he is taken and made to stand [before the authority]. If he returns—and returning means to reconcile with his family—then Allah is Forgiving, Merciful. If he does not return, he is compelled to divorce. No divorce occurs between them until he is made to stand [before the authority], and even after the four months he is compelled to either return or divorce.”

99-/1175 _3- وَ عَنْهُ:عَنْ عَلِيٍّ،عَنْ أَبِيهِ،عَنْ حَمَّادِ بْنِ عِيسَى،عَنْ عُمَرَ بْنِ أُذَيْنَةَ،عَنْ بُكَيْرِ بْنِ أَعْيَنَ،وَ بُرَيْدِ بْنِ مُعَاوِيَةَ،عَنْ أَبِي جَعْفَرٍ وَ أَبِي عَبْدِ اللَّهِ(عَلَيْهِمَا السَّلاَمُ)أَنَّهُمَا قَالاَ: «إِذَا آلَى الرَّجُلُ أَنْ لاَ يَقْرَبَ امْرَأَتَهُ،فَلَيْسَ لَهَا قَوْلٌ وَ لاَ حَقٌّ فِي الْأَرْبَعَةِ أَشْهُرٍ،وَ لاَ إِثْمَ عَلَيْهِ فِي كَفِّهِ عَنْهَا فِي الْأَرْبَعَةِ أَشْهُرٍ،فَإِنْ مَضَتِ الْأَرْبَعَةُ أَشْهُرٍ قَبْلَ أَنْ يَمَسَّهَا،فَمَا سَكَتَتْ وَ رَضِيَتْ فَهُوَ فِي حِلٍّ وَ سَعَةٍ،فَإِنْ رَفَعَتْ أَمْرَهَا،قِيلَ لَهُ:إِمَّا أَنْ تَفِيءَ فَتَمَسَّهَا،وَ إِمَّا أَنْ تُطَلِّقَ،وَ عَزْمُ الطَّلاَقِ أَنْ يُخَلِّيَ عَنْهَا،فَإِذَا حَاضَتْ وَ طَهُرَتْ طَلَّقَهَا،وَ هُوَ أَحَقُّ بِرَجْعَتِهَا مَا لَمْ تَمْضِ ثَلاَثَةُ قُرُوءٍ،فَهَذَا الْإِيلاَءُ الَّذِي أَنْزَلَ اللَّهُ تَبَارَكَ وَ تَعَالَى فِي كِتَابِهِ وَ سُنَّةِ رَسُولِ اللَّهِ(صَلَّى اللَّهُ عَلَيْهِ وَ آلِهِ)».

99-/1175 (al-Kāfī 6:7/131): From him, from ‘Alī, from his father, from Ḥammād b. ‘Īsā, from ‘Umar b. Udhayna, from Bukayr b. A‘yan and Burayd b. Mu‘āwiyah, from Abū Ja‘far and Abū ‘Abdillah (peace be upon them): “When a man performs īlā’ that he will not approach his wife, she has no say and no right during the four months, and there is no sin upon him in his refraining from her during the four months. If the four months pass before he touches her, then so long as she keeps silent and is content, he is in ease and latitude. But if she raises her case, it is said to him: Either you return and touch her, or you divorce. The determination of divorce is that he releases her. Then when she menstruates and becomes pure, he divorces her, and he has more right to take her back so long as three quru’ have not passed. This is the īlā’ which Allah, Blessed and Exalted, sent down in His Book and [is in] the Sunnah of the Messenger of Allah (may Allah bless him and his family).”

99-/1176 (al-Kāfī 6:7/132): From him, from Muhammad b. Yaḥyā, from Aḥmad b. Muhammad, from Muhammad b. Ismā‘īl, from Muhammad b. al-Fuḍayl, from Abū al-Ṣabbāḥ al-Kinānī: He said: I asked Abū ‘Abdillah (peace be upon him) about a man who performs īlā’ from his wife after he has had intercourse with her. He said: “When four months have passed, he is made to stand [before the authority], even if it is after some time. If he returns, then it is nothing and she is his wife; and if he determines upon divorce, then he has determined.” And he said: “Īlā’ is that a man says to his wife, ‘By Allah, I will surely vex you and surely grieve you,’ then he shuns her and does not have intercourse with her until four months pass. When four months have passed, īlā’ has taken effect, and it is proper for the Imam to compel him to return or to divorce. If he returns, then surely Allah is Forgiving, Merciful; and if he determines upon divorce, then surely Allah is Hearing, Knowing—and that is the word of Allah, Mighty and Majestic, in His Book.”

99-/1177 (al-Kāfī 6:9/132): From him, from Abū ‘Alī al-Ash‘arī, and Muhammad b. ‘Abd al-Jabbār, and Abū al-‘Abbās Muhammad b. Ja‘far, from Ayyūb b. Nūḥ and Muhammad b. Ismā‘īl, from al-Faḍl b. Shādhān, and Ḥumayd b. Ziyād, from Ibn Samā‘ah, all from Ṣafwān, from Ibn Miskān, from Abū Baṣīr, from Abū ‘Abdillah (peace be upon him). He said: I asked him about īlā’—what is it?

99-/1177 (al-Kāfī 6:9/132): He said: “It is that a man says to his wife: ‘By Allah, I will not have intercourse with you for such-and-such,’ and says: ‘By Allah, I will surely vex you.’ He then waits with her for four months. Then he is taken and made to stand after the four months. If he returns—and that is that the man reconciles with his family—then surely Allah is Forgiving, Merciful. If he does not return, he is compelled to divorce. No divorce takes place between them, even after the four months, unless she brings him to the Imam.”

99-/1179 (Tafsīr al-Qummī 1:73): ‘Alī b. Ibrāhīm said: My father narrated to me, from Ṣafwān, from Ibn Miskān, from Abū Baṣīr, from Abū ‘Abdillah (peace be upon him): “Īlā’ is that a man swears concerning his wife that he will not have intercourse with her. If she is patient with him, she may be patient; but if she litigates against him before the Imam, he gives him a respite of four months. Then after that he says to him: Either return to marital relations, or divorce; otherwise I will imprison you forever.”

99-/1180 _8- قَالَ:«وَ رُوِيَ عَنْ أَمِيرِ الْمُؤْمِنِينَ(عَلَيْهِ السَّلاَمُ) أَنَّهُ بَنَى حَظِيرَةً مِنْ قَصَبٍ،وَ جَعَلَ فِيهَا رَجُلاً آلَى مِنِ امْرَأَتِهِ بَعْدَ أَرْبَعَةِ أَشْهُرٍ،فَقَالَ لَهُ:إِمَّا أَنْ تَرْجِعَ إِلَى الْمُنَاكَحَةِ،وَ إِمَّا أَنْ تُطَلِّقَ وَ إِلاَّ أَحْرَقْتُ عَلَيْكَ الْحَظِيرَةَ».

99-/1180 (Tafsīr al-Qummī 1:73): He said: “And it is reported from the Commander of the Faithful (peace be upon him) that he built an enclosure of reeds and put in it a man who had performed īlā’ from his wife after four months, and said to him: Either return to marital relations, or divorce; otherwise I will burn the enclosure over you.”

99-/1181 (Tahdhīb 8:24/8): Al-Shaykh, with his chain, from al-Ḥusayn b. Sa‘īd, from ‘Uthmān b. ‘Īsā, from Samā‘ah: He said: I asked him about a man who performs īlā’ from his wife. He said: “Īlā’ is that a man says: ‘By Allah, I will not have intercourse with you for such-and-such.’ He then waits four months. If he returns—and returning is that he reconciles with his family—then surely Allah is Forgiving, Merciful. If he does not return after four months, he is imprisoned until he reconciles with his family or divorces; he is compelled to that. No divorce takes place between them until he is made to stand [before the authority], even if it is after the four months. If he refuses, the Imam separates the two of them.”

99-/1182 (Tafsīr al-‘Ayyāshī 1:342–343/113): Al-‘Ayyāshī, from Burayd b. Mu‘āwiyah, said: I heard Abū ‘Abdillah (peace be upon him) say regarding īlā’: “When a man performs īlā’ from his wife, not approaching her nor touching her nor bringing his head and her head together, he is in latitude so long as four months have not passed. When the four months have passed, he is still in latitude so long as she keeps silent about him. When she demands her right after the four months, he is made to stand [before the authority]: either he returns and touches her, or he resolves upon divorce and releases her. Then when she menstruates and becomes pure from her menstruation, he divorces her with one divorce before he has intercourse with her, in the presence of two just witnesses. Then he has more right to take her back so long as three quru’ have not passed.”

99-/1183 (Tafsīr al-‘Ayyāshī 1:343/113): From al-Ḥalabī, from Abū ‘Abdillah (peace be upon him): “Any man who performs īlā’ from his wife—īlā’ is that a man says: ‘By Allah, I will not have intercourse with you for such-and-such,’ and he says: ‘By Allah, I will surely vex you,’ then he vexes her, ‘and I will surely grieve you,’ then he shuns her and does not have intercourse with her—then he waits with her for four months. If he returns—and returning is reconciliation—then surely Allah is Forgiving, Merciful. If he does not return, he is compelled to divorce; and no divorce occurs between them until she is brought [to the authority]. If he determines upon divorce, it is a single divorce.”

99-/1184 _12- عَنْ أَبِي بَصِيرٍ ،فِي رَجُلٍ آلَى مِنِ امْرَأَتِهِ حَتَّى مَضَتْ أَرْبَعَةَ أَشْهُرٍ.قَالَ:«يُوقَفُ،فَإِنْ عَزَمَ الطَّلاَقَ اعْتَدَّتِ امْرَأَتُهُ كَمَا تَعْتَدُّ الْمُطَلَّقَةُ،وَ إِنْ أَمْسَكَ فَلاَ بَأْسَ».

99-/1184 (Tafsīr al-‘Ayyāshī 1:344/113): From Abū Baṣīr, regarding a man who performed īlā’ from his wife until four months passed. He said: “He is made to stand [before the authority]. If he determines upon divorce, his wife observes the waiting period as a divorced woman does; and if he keeps [her], there is no harm.”

99-/1185 _13- عَنْ مَنْصُورِ بْنِ حَازِمٍ،قَالَ: سَأَلْتُ أَبَا عَبْدِ اللَّهِ(عَلَيْهِ السَّلاَمُ)عَنْ رَجُلٍ آلَى مِنِ امْرَأَتِهِ،فَمَضَتْ أَرْبَعَةُ أَشْهُرٍ.قَالَ:«يُوقَفُ،فَإِنْ عَزَمَ الطَّلاَقَ بَانَتْ مِنْهُ،وَ عَلَيْهَا عِدَّةُ الْمُطَلَّقَةِ،وَ إِلاَّ كَفَّرَ يَمِينَهُ وَ أَمْسَكَهَا».

99-/1185 (Tafsīr al-‘Ayyāshī 1:345/113): From Manṣūr b. Ḥāzim: He said: I asked Abū ‘Abdillah (peace be upon him) about a man who performed īlā’ from his wife, and four months passed. He said: “He is made to stand [before the authority]. If he determines upon divorce, she is separated from him, and she has the ‘idda of a divorced woman; otherwise he expiates his oath and keeps her.”

99-/1186 _14- عَنِ الْعَبَّاسِ بْنِ هِلاَلٍ،عَنِ الرِّضَا(عَلَيْهِ السَّلاَمُ)،قَالَ: ذُكِرَ لَنَا:«أَنَّ أَجَلَ الْإِيلاَءِ أَرْبَعَةُ أَشْهُرٍ بَعْدَ مَا يَأْتِيَانِ السُّلْطَانَ،فَإِذَا مَضَتِ الْأَرْبَعَةُ أَشْهُرٍ؛فَإِنْ شَاءَ أَمْسَكَ،وَ إِنْ شَاءَ طَلَّقَ،وَ الْإِمْسَاكُ:اَلْمَسِيسُ».

99-/1186 (Tafsīr al-‘Ayyāshī 1:346/113): From al-‘Abbās b. Hilāl, from al-Riḍā (peace be upon him): He said: It was mentioned to us: “That the term of īlā’ is four months after they come to the authority; when the four months pass, if he wishes he keeps [her], and if he wishes he divorces. And ‘keeping’ means intercourse.”

99-/1187 _15- سُئِلَ أَبُو عَبْدِ اللَّهِ(عَلَيْهِ السَّلاَمُ):إِذَا بَانَتِ الْمَرْأَةُ مِنَ الرَّجُلِ،هَلْ يَخْطُبُهَا مَعَ الْخُطَّابِ؟قَالَ:«يَخْطُبُهَا عَلَى تَطْلِيقَتَيْنِ،وَ لاَ يَقْرَبُهَا حَتَّى يُكَفِّرَ عَنْ يَمِينِهِ».

99-/1187 (Tafsīr al-‘Ayyāshī 1:347/113): Abū ‘Abdillah (peace be upon him) was asked: When a woman becomes separated (bā’in) from a man, may he propose to her along with the suitors? He said: “He may propose to her when there are two divorces [remaining], and he must not approach her until he expiates his oath.”

99-/1188 _16- عَنْ صَفْوَانَ،عَنْ بَعْضِ أَصْحَابِهِ،عَنْ أَبِي عَبْدِ اللَّهِ(عَلَيْهِ السَّلاَمُ) ،فِي الْمُؤْلِي إِذَا أَبَى أَنْ يُطَلِّقَ.قَالَ: «كَانَ عَلِيٌّ(عَلَيْهِ السَّلاَمُ)يَجْعَلُ لَهُ حَظِيرَةً مِنْ قَصَبٍ،وَ يَحْبِسُهُ فِيهَا،وَ يَمْنَعُهُ مِنَ الطَّعَامِ وَ الشَّرَابِ حَتَّى يُطَلِّقَ».

99-/1188 (Tafsīr al-‘Ayyāshī 1:348/114): From Ṣafwān, from some of his companions, from Abū ‘Abdillah (peace be upon him), regarding the one who performs īlā’ if he refuses to divorce. He said: “Alī (peace be upon him) would make for him an enclosure of reeds, imprison him in it, and prevent him from food and drink until he divorces.”

99-/1189 _17- عَنْ أَبِي بَصِيرٍ،عَنْ أَبِي عَبْدِ اللَّهِ(عَلَيْهِ السَّلاَمُ) ،فِي الرَّجُلِ إِذَا آلَى مِنِ امْرَأَتِهِ،فَمَضَتْ أَرْبَعَةُ أَشْهُرٍ وَ لَمْ يَفِئْ،فَهِيَ مُطَلَّقَةٌ،ثُمَّ يُوقَفُ؛فَإِنْ فَاءَ فَهِيَ عِنْدَهُ عَلَى تَطْلِيقَتَيْنِ،وَ إِنْ عَزَمَ فَهِيَ بَائِنَةٌ مِنْهُ».

99-/1189 (Tafsīr al-‘Ayyāshī 1:349/114): From Abū Baṣīr, from Abū ‘Abdillah (peace be upon him), regarding a man who performs īlā’ from his wife, and four months pass and he does not return: “She is [considered] divorced. Then he is made to stand [before the authority]. If he returns, then she remains with him with two divorces [left]; and if he determines [upon divorce], she is separated from him (bā’in).”
